On Multisymplectic Integrators in General Relativity |
The discretization of De Donder - Weyl Hamiltonian form of PDEs has been shown to lead to the multisymplectic discretizations of PDEs which lead to fast, precise and robust integration schemes. I compare the computational effectiveness of such a scheme with the pseudospectral method in one specific case based on our previous work in nonlinear optics. I present the Do Donder-Weyl Hamiltonian formulation of General Relativity and its discrete version which leads to a multisymplectic integrator for GR. I also discuss the conceptual advantages of multisymplectic integrators in the context of General Relativity. |
